MATT Hancock has winged that he’s had an “absolute bucket of s*** poured over his head” for the 18 months after The Sun revealed his affair.

He cheated on his wife with Gina Coladangelo, 43, as Covid gripped Britain while millions were unable to see their families.

Now the former Health Secretary is appealing for “forgiveness” for breaking Covid rules and has insisted he is “only human”.

It comes after he came third in I’m a Celebrity Get Me Out Of Here while attempting to revive his image after cheating on his wife.

Matt, 44, who has three children, had the Tory whip removed after accepting the £400,000 deal from ITV to appear in the jungle.

And he couldn't keep his hands off Gina following their passionate reunion on the bridge last week.

Now the disgraced MP is shamelessly begging for Brits to forgive him.

Hancock also told how he and Gina have endured a "shockingly awful" 18 months since what he branded an "affaire de coeur [love affair]".

Speaking to the Mail after his stint on I'm a Celebrity, he said: "It's been absolutely horrific, especially for Gina.

"I've had an absolute bucket of s**t poured over my head."

He admitted his political judgement was "off" but said he was "deeply in love" with the aide.

The MP added "I want forgiveness for the mistake I made, the failure of leadership at the end of the pandemic when I fell in love with Gina and I broke the guidance that I'd signed off.

"I want forgiveness for the human error I made… but I'm not asking for forgiveness for how I handled the pandemic.

"I woke up every single morning determined to do the very best I could in the most impossible circumstances until I needed to go to bed at night. I did that for 18 months.”

The Sun published video footage of Hancock and Gina passionately kissing his office as Covid gripped the UK in June last year.

During the time the video was taken socialising indoors was banned and Brits were being told to refrain from hugging loved ones.
